### Step 4: Stabilize the integration tests

Heads up: the Tollgate payments suite is flaky mostly because tests share one sandbox ledger. Before migrating, give each test run its own namespace and bump the settlement poll timeout — the old default is way too tight. Once that's in place, reruns should drop to near zero. The test harness picks up these configuration values at startup.

config for hahip-yajep:
holix:
  log_level: error
  metrics_host: metrics.holix.qorvellabs.internal
  pin: 9600
  pool_size: 8

Q: Why do dates look wrong for Veltmark customers in Brindlepost? A: They're not wrong, just regional — Brindlepost defaults to day-month-year. Toggle the locale in the customer's profile and the dashboard re-renders instantly. If the locale editor is locked because the config vault timed out, unlock it with the phrase below.

unlock words, bawef-kahap: sorax-sorir-quenys-aldok

Digest scheduling for Mossbeam Mail runs via the hourly cron on the batcher node. If digests stall, check the lockfile in /var/run/mossbeam first; a stale lock from a crashed run blocks all subsequent windows. Remove it only after confirming no batcher process is alive. Then requeue the missed window with the replay flag — never rerun the full day, or users get duplicates. Escalate if two consecutive windows fail. Verify you are on the build listed below.

session token of yageg-kagap = htk9_89026285c

Night-shift staff: Floor 4 of the Tellhaven Building opens this week. After 21:00, access is via the rear stairwell only; the lifts are locked out overnight during the settling period. Complete a walk-through of the new floor once per shift and log it. The stairwell keypad accepts the code below.

badge for yahop-fawep: bdg-XBKXI-68071